Rajamouli's Baahubali featuring Prabhas, Tamannaah, Rana Daggubati, Anushka and Ramya Krishna, became the first telugu film to rake in over Rs 1000 Crores at the worldwide box office. Since then, Telugu films are going great guns at the box office. More often than not, we have seen Bollywood big ticket films becoming a threat to telugu films at the overseas box office. Looks like Mahesh Babu's Bharat Ane Nenu and Ram Charan's Rangasthalam have changed that trend on foreign shores.

According to reliable sources, Telugu movies like-Rangasthalam and Bharat Ane Nenu have become the preferred choice of NRI movie buffs. Hollywood films like Avengers-The Infinity Wars and Deadpool 2 have opened in theatres and received positive reviews from all quarters. But what the NRI audiences love to watch are telugu films. Bharat Ane Nenu and Rangasthalam have done $9 million business in USA box office alone. Other records include Bharat Ane Nenu and Rangasthalam becoming the biggest openers in the first weekend of 2018 at Australian Box office to be among top five films. This sure is a real achievement for Telugu films and celebration time for both the fans.

Bharat Ane Nenu and Rangasthalam are rich in terms of content, a reason why the film has achieved the milestone. In Bharat Ane Nenu, Mahesh Babu is seen playing Andhra Pradesh Cheif Minister for which role the actor received accolades. It was treat for the fans to watch Mahesh in a never before seen avatar.

Rangasthalam is a rural revenge drama where Charan is seen in a totally different avatar and he played the character of a deaf person in the film which has drawn audiences to theatres.
